    Prenatal & Postpartum Care

    Pregnancy shifts the pelvis, the low back, and the mid-thoracic spine within a matter of months. Many patients arrive at South Shore Family Chiropractic mid-second trimester looking for relief from:

    • Sacroiliac (SI) joint pain
    • Round ligament discomfort
    • Mid-back and rib tension from postural change
    • Sciatic-type radiating pain

    Gentle, pregnancy-appropriate techniques (including Webster-informed positioning) are used to keep the pelvis mobile and balanced without any high-force adjustments during pregnancy.

    What Parents Should Know

    1. Pediatric adjustments look nothing like adult adjustments — they're light, brief, and specific.
    2. You don't need a diagnosis to start — a screening visit is enough to know if chiropractic is the right first step.
    3. Consistency beats intensity — short, regular check-ins tend to move the needle more than sporadic "crisis" visits.
